Although many students have a general idea of the industries they like, only 64% of students know what specific career path they want to pursue upon graduation.1 This leaves a large proportion of students entering the job market without a clear understanding of which roles, organisations or career routes are right for them.

To help bridge this gap, we’re hosting our FirstMedCommsJob event at the prestigious Whitworth Hall, University of Manchester on 30th October 2026!

This event brings many of the leading MedComms employers together, to help you understand how different agencies operate, what early-careers roles involve, what companies look for when hiring new talent, and most importantly, the future opportunities within these companies!

Recruiting early-career talent has become an expensive, time-consuming process. It is estimated that the average cost to recruit an employee in the UK is £6,125.2 When relying heavily on traditional job board advertising, much of that budget goes towards sifting through hundreds of applications from those who are applying for any available role, rather than taking a targeted interest in MedComms.

By getting involved and bringing your company face-to-face with students and graduates at FirstMedCommsJobs, you obtain an amazing opportunity to meet potential applicants who are genuinely interested in a career in MedComms.
